天天看點

Alpha沖刺總結随筆

Alpha沖刺總結随筆

作業連結

Alpha沖刺随筆集

github位址

團隊成員

  • 031602636 許舒玲(隊長)
  • 031602237 吳傑婷
  • 031602220 雷博浩
  • 031602634 吳志鴻
  • 081600107 傅濱

項目預期計劃

由于在設計接口以及理清部分功能業務邏輯的時候,發現之前的設計有一些地方有點問題,是以在功能方面稍作修改,但是大體不變

現實進展

由于我們對後端技術還不是很熟悉,是以在本次的沖刺中預期計劃的功能子產品也不多,但是在完成這些子產品的時候我們還是遇到了很多問題

已經完成

  • 登入功能
  • 資料庫設計
  • 動态目錄
  • 日常管理子產品
  • 項目管理子產品(接了部分接口)
    • 大學生/研究所學生
      • 所有項目
      • 我的項目
    • 管理者
    • 項目負責人(後端接口未接)
      • 報名記錄
  • 活動組織管理子產品

過程體會

舒玲

因為大家之前都沒有合作一起做過一個項目,在前幾天大家都在磨合,通過這次沖刺讓我知道了,在做之前做好功能梳理是很重要的。在邊學習邊做,可能學習的時間比做的時間還多,做完之後還會有各種各樣的bug。心累!!!時間完全不夠用,最近這兩周還都是各種考試,黨課,白天還要上課,隻能晚上回宿舍之後才能開始做。合理安排時間很重要,希望下階段能做的好一點。

傑婷

時間比較短,最後沖刺階段測試的比較晚,答辯前一天發現各種bug,之後做項目的時候會更有規劃性,提早進行測試

博浩

可能是沒有經驗吧,感覺做一個軟體是真的不容易,雖然我做的隻是一小部分,但是中間還是出現了很多bug。感謝百度,感謝隊友。

志鴻

這次沖刺,首先感受最深的就是時間不夠用,需要學習和消化的新知識太多,平時還要上課和複習部分課程。不過在隊友的幫助下,還是一步一步的完成了這次沖。這次沖刺也暫時告一段落,會好好調整心情,提前開始為下一次沖刺做準備。

傅濱

這一次的沖刺算是第一次做項目,讓我親身感受了這個過程,學習了寫後端代碼以及和隊友配合協作,但是由于平時acm訓練和課業考試等要花很多時間,感覺時間很不夠用,還好完成了沖刺,希望下次沖刺能更熟練,做的更好。

組員分工&工作量比例

學号 姓名 任務 百分比
031602636 許舒玲 代碼整合、項目報名頁面、頁面設計、項目報名管理者後端 23%
031602237 吳傑婷 登入頁面、動态目錄、日常管理頁面、前後端互動 20.5%
031602220 雷博浩 登入子產品後端 19%
031602634 吳志鴻 日常管理子產品後端 18%
181600107 項目報名子產品後端 19.5%

下階段展望

  • 圖書/物資管理
  • 活動組織管理
  • 小組作業
  • 研究所學生子產品

測試體會

理想很豐滿,現實很骨感。學完新知識,大家帶着那股幹勁敲代碼,敲好測試,新拔涼拔涼的,都是bug,百度,改bug,測試,還是錯的,做一個項目好難!!好難!!好難!!

項目測試評述

  • 使用者登入

測試功能 測試項 輸入/操作 檢驗點 預期效果 是否實作(Y/N)
登入動作 點選登入 報錯提示 無法登入,界面彈出錯誤資訊 Y
未輸入密碼或使用者名,點選登入 輸入框值為空 無法登入,界面彈出“輸入不能為空”
輸入使用者名密碼,點選登入 使用者名檢驗不通過 無法登入,界面彈出“使用者名不存在”
密碼檢驗不通過 無法登陸,界面彈出“密碼錯誤”
使用者名密碼驗證通過 登入成功,進入首頁

測試功能 | 測試項 | 輸入/操作 | 檢測點 | 預期效果 | 是否實作(Y/N)

-|-|-|-|-|-|-

日常管理子產品 | 修改值班表(管理者) | 點選修改 | | 彈出檔案選擇界面 | Y

日常管理子產品 | 導入簽到表(管理者)| 點選修改 | | 彈出檔案選擇界面| Y

日常管理子產品 | 修改衛生負責人(管理者)| 點選修改 | | 彈出檔案選擇界面|Y

日常管理子產品 | 檔案導入| 選擇檔案導入 | 檔案格式或内容格式不正确 | 導入失敗,彈出“導入失敗”|Y

日常管理子產品 | 檔案導入| 選擇檔案導入 | 檔案格式&内容格式正确 | 導入成功,彈出“導入成功”|Y

  • 項目展示子產品

測試功能 | 測試項 | 輸入/操作 | 檢驗點 | 預期效果 |

-|-|-|-|-|-

項目展示子產品 | 報名項目 | 點選報名項目 | |彈出項目報名模态框|Y

項目展示子產品 | 報名項目 | 未填寫資訊點選确定 | 輸入框為空 | 報名失敗,界面彈出“輸入不能為空”|Y

項目展示子產品 | 報名項目 | 填寫個人擅長技術,點選确定 | 輸入框不為空 | 報名成功,界面彈出“申請送出成功,等待負責人稽核”|Y

項目展示子產品 | 進入項目 | 點選進入項目 | | 切換到“我的項目”界面|Y

項目展示子產品 | 取消報名 | 點選取消報名 | | 界面彈出“退出項目成功”|Y

項目展示子產品 | 釋出項目 | 未填寫全部資訊,點選登入 | 輸入框為空 | 釋出失敗,界面彈出“輸入不能為空”|Y

項目展示子產品 | 釋出項目 | 填寫所有資訊,點選登入 | 輸入框不為空 | 釋出成功,界面彈出“釋出項目成功”|Y

項目展示子產品 | 删除項目(管理者) | 點選删除項目 | | 删除成功,界面彈出“删除項目成功”|Y

項目展示子產品 | 通過項目釋出申請(管理者)| 點選通過 | | 界面彈出“該項目已成功通過稽核”|N

項目展示子產品 | 駁回項目釋出申請(管理者)| 點選駁回 | | 界面彈出“該項目申請已成功駁回”|N

項目展示子產品 | 通過項目報名(項目負責人)| 點選通過 | | 界面彈出“該成員已成功加入項目”|N

項目展示子產品 | 駁回項目報名(項目負責人)| 點選駁回 | | 界面彈出“該成員報名項目已成功駁回”|N

項目展示子產品 | 取消釋出項目(項目負責人)| 點選取消發起 | | 界面彈出“取消發起項目成功”|Y

項目展示子產品 | 修改項目詳情(項目負責人)| 點選修改項目詳情 | | 界面彈出修改詳情模态框|N

項目展示子產品 | 修改項目詳情(項目負責人)| 修改資訊,點選确定 | 輸入框是否為空 | 修改失敗,界面彈出“輸入不能為空”|N

項目展示子產品 | 修改項目詳情(項目負責人)| 修改資訊,點選确定 | 輸入框不為空 | 修改成功,界面彈出“修改成功”|N